Last season was an overall disappointment for the Bucks. They underwent plenty of transitions as a team; they traded away Jrue Holiday, a crucial piece of their 2021 NBA championship puzzle, for Damian Lillard, and then they jettisoned championship-winning coach Mike Budenholzer in favor of Adrian Griffin — only for the Bucks to fire Griffin midseason to give Doc Rivers another shot at leading a team.

The Bucks were simply unable to navigate the murky waters of change smoothly. Lillard never seemed settled, Khris Middleton spent around half the season being limited due to injury, and their defense never got going. Just to top it all off, Antetokounmpo injured his calf prior to the playoffs and didn’t suit up in the postseason at all as the Bucks got eliminated in the first round.

Simply put, it’s time for the Bucks to handle their business as they look to reclaim their place atop the Eastern Conference.
